The Digitalization of Knitwear: towards a redefinition of the conventional design boundaries
In the contemporary context, the knitting industry is dealing with a scarcity of 3d simulation tools, resulting, to date, in a sampling-based method where refinements to a specific design are often abandoned or compromised. While, in other design fields, virtual 3d modeling profitably interacts with hardware technology (e.g., 3d printers) (Verbruggen, 2014), such tools do not easily connect to the conventional textile technology of industrial knitting machines (Underwood, 2018).This paper explores the state of the art of knitted textiles digitalization, aiming to outline practical support to knitwear design practice with a specific focus on possible digital tools to integrate design and fabrication prerogatives.
